Dysregulated Zn(2+) homeostasis impairs cardiac type-2 ryanodine receptor and mitsugumin 23 functions, leading to sarcoplasmic reticulum Ca(2+) leakage
Aberrant Zn(2+) homeostasis is associated with dysregulated intracellular Ca(2+) release, resulting in chronic heart failure. In the failing heart a small population of cardiac ryanodine receptors (RyR2) displays sub-conductance-state gating leading to Ca(2+) leakage from sarcoplasmic reticulum (SR)...
